What are mechanical royalties, and how do they apply to Summer Walker's music?

Mechanical royalties are fees paid to songwriters and publishers for the reproduction and distribution of their music. In the U.S., the statutory mechanical royalty rate is $0.091 per physical copy or digital download. For Summer Walker, this means that for every album or single sold, she earns a portion of this rate, depending on her publishing splits. How can Summer Walker benefit from sync licensing?

Sync licensing can significantly boost Summer Walker's earnings by placing her music in TV shows, movies, commercials, and video games. Sync fees can range from a few thousand dollars to over $1 million for high-profile placements. For example, a popular TV show might pay $20,000 to $50,000 for a song, while a major film could offer six-figure deals.
